Three different approaches to type checking have been taken in object-oriented programming languages. Smalltalk-80 uses run-time type checking. C++ uses subtypes. A third alternative is to use parameterized types. We examine the difficulties of programming in an object-oriented fashion with compile-time type checking and argue that parameterized types are better...
Considerable progress ha been made in Computer-Aided Design (CAD) techniques to assist Mechanical Engineers in the detail design stages and adaptive redesign tasks. Currently, CAD tools support the designer in system layouts, sizing of components, drafting, analytical calculations, generating NC machining data and even motion or energy simulations. However, the...
In this expanded new edition of Living with Earthquakes, Robert Yeats, a leading authority on earthquakes in California and the Pacific Northwest, describes the threat posed by the Cascadia Subduction Zone, a great earthquake fault which runs for hundreds of miles offshore from British Columbia to northern California. New research...
This prioritization is designed to provide strategic focus for tidal wetland conservation and a restoration actions undertaken in partnership with willing landowners. The study highlights locations in the Siuslaw River estuary where tidal wetland restoration or conservation action may offer the biggest ecological "bang for the buck" - this is,...
As the number of students and faculty involved in online learning in recent decades has increased, we recognize that there is a limited understanding of how learners react, interact, behave, and are served by the various components in the information delivery processes. When learning online without an instructor present in...
As we contemplate the future of forest landscapes under changing climate conditions and land-use demands, there is increasing value in studying historic forest conditions and how these landscapes have changed following past disturbances. Historic landscape paintings are a potential source of data on preindustrial forests with highly detailed, full-color depictions...
The following taxonomic keys are adapted in part from the subgeneric and species descriptions and keys produced by McGinley (2003), Gibbs et al. (2013) and Gardner and Gibbs (2022). Additional identification information was provided by Jason Gibbs, Thilina Hettiarachchi (University of Manitoba), and Joel Gardner (Washington State University). While these...